It had been announced that our College Historian, Mrs Annette Carter, who is also the President of the Collector Historical Society, is the recipient of one of the Awards from the History Council of NSW.

The Collector Historical Society has been awarded the Macquarie – PHA Applied History Award. This is an award to encourage historians to produce a creative work of applied history drawing on their research. Mrs Carter and the Collector Historical Society built an augmented reality app called Collector History Walk.

This app, built by Code and Visual, allows people to walk around Collector and read about the historic landmarks but also to use augmented reality to overlay historic images over buildings and landscapes (see examples in the gallery below). This was funded by an $86,000 grant through the Collector Wind Farm.

Mrs Carter was unable to attend the awards ceremony at the Chau Chak Wing Museum, Sydney as she is currently at Ohio State University archives in America on a Fellowship. She was chosen as a recipient of the US$6,000 Byrd Polar and Climate Research Center Archival Program Research Award.
